Description
NHSE and NHS Employers DoOD have developed a more informed understanding of future work required in this area and have agreed to deliver some specific projects by working collaboratively under contract terms. These include: OD Essentials programme, Bitesize Learning, and Mentoring programme. OD Essentials programme: To coordinate and manage four cohorts of the five-week programme (up to 80 spaces per cohort), actively working to increase uptake and access from regions previously underserved by the programme, which is aimed at Foundation level. Ensure learner satisfaction and completion is captured. Bitesize Learning OD resources: To research, develop and deliver two distinct resources which can be accessed independently to support capacity and capability building within the people profession and by those seeking to develop OD capability.
